  Software quality -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Quality of software is a conformance to requirements.
The study of theoretical software reliability is predominantly concerned with the concept of correctness, a mathematical field of computer science which is an outgrowth of language and automata theory.
A software quality factor is a non-functional requirement for a software program which is not called up by the customer's contract, but nevertheless is a desirable requirement which enhances the quality of the software program.

 Software Quality
Software Quality activities are conducted throughout the project life cycle to provide objective insight into the maturity and quality of the software processes and associated work products.
The Software Quality Activity Matrix provides an "At-a-Glance" reference of those Software Quality activities that are to be performed during each traditional development phase (i.e., concept, requirements, design, implementation, integration and test, acceptance test, and operation and maintenance).
The OSSMA Software Quality Assurance Data management Plan (DMP) provides a high level plan for the collection and storage of the various types of software quality data and artifacts associated with Software Quality activities.

 vivek blog: Software Quality
Software testing was one of the five major problem areas according to a report of the commission reviewing the project.
The same software had been recently donated to another country to be used in tracking their own nuclear materials, and it was not until scientists in that country discovered the problem, and shared the information, that U.S. officials became aware of the problems.
Software quality problems are often not as readily apparent as they might be in the case of an industry with more physical products, such as auto manufacturing or home construction.

 software quality concept from the Object Oriented Software Engineering knowledge base
abstraction^2 (4 facts) - The quality of software in which only the essential aspects of something are captured, reducing the complexity apparent to the user
internal software quality (2 kinds, 4 facts) - A software quality that characterize aspects of the design of the software
portability (3 facts) - The ability for software to be run in a variety of different hardware or software environments with no or minimal changes

 Software Quality Engineer Certification Body of Knowledge - ASQ
Identify and use software process and assessment models, including ISO 9001, ISO 15504, IEEE software standards, IEEE/EIA 12207, SEI Capability Maturity Model Integrated (CMMI), etc., in a variety of situations.
Compare and evaluate the characteristics of spiral, waterfall, incremental, rapid prototyping, V-model, etc. Differentiate these life cycles, describe what they are designed to do, what their benefits are, and in what situations they should be used.
Define and describe the primary purpose of software builds and their relation to configuration management functions.
